[arch-commits] Commit in dleyna-renderer/trunk (PKGBUILD fix-rpath.diff)

Jan Steffens heftig at gemini.archlinux.org
Fri Sep 3 21:19:39 UTC 2021


    Date: Friday, September 3, 2021 @ 21:19:38
  Author: heftig
Revision: 423410

0.7.0+6+g5b26696-1

Modified:
  dleyna-renderer/trunk/PKGBUILD
Deleted:
  dleyna-renderer/trunk/fix-rpath.diff

----------------+
 PKGBUILD       |   18 +++++++++---------
 fix-rpath.diff |   14 --------------
 2 files changed, 9 insertions(+), 23 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2021-09-03 21:17:37 UTC (rev 423409)
+++ PKGBUILD	2021-09-03 21:19:38 UTC (rev 423410)
@@ -1,8 +1,8 @@
 # Maintainer: Jan Alexander Steffens (heftig) <heftig at archlinux.org>
 
 pkgname=dleyna-renderer
-pkgver=0.7.0
-pkgrel=2
+pkgver=0.7.0+6+g5b26696
+pkgrel=1
 pkgdesc="Library to discover and manipulate Digital Media Renderers"
 url="https://github.com/phako/dleyna-renderer"
 arch=(x86_64)
@@ -9,11 +9,9 @@
 license=(LGPL2.1)
 depends=(dleyna-connector-dbus gupnp-av gupnp-dlna libsoup)
 makedepends=(git meson docbook-xsl)
-_commit=7032c94c4c41a56fead1668440d75462f25d3ac4  # tags/v0.7.0^0
-source=("git+https://github.com/phako/dleyna-renderer#commit=$_commit"
-        fix-rpath.diff)
-sha256sums=('SKIP'
-            '70b6cc24399248cfaf8582932351c911d60a885784c9aeb70df027ff358e8c4d')
+_commit=5b26696fcd26e348c38ca556869fdcb8049e7ce1  # master
+source=("git+https://github.com/phako/dleyna-renderer#commit=$_commit")
+sha256sums=('SKIP')
 
 pkgver() {
   cd $pkgname
@@ -22,7 +20,9 @@
 
 prepare() {
   cd $pkgname
-  git apply -3 ../fix-rpath.diff
+
+  # Fixup tag so master is a descendant
+  git tag -f 0.7.0 04a4f2bcb3e4bdd622867c60c90499ed76f1e712
 }
 
 build() {
@@ -35,5 +35,5 @@
 }
 
 package() {
-  DESTDIR="$pkgdir" meson install -C build
+  meson install -C build --destdir "$pkgdir"
 }

Deleted: fix-rpath.diff
===================================================================
--- fix-rpath.diff	2021-09-03 21:17:37 UTC (rev 423409)
+++ fix-rpath.diff	2021-09-03 21:19:38 UTC (rev 423410)
@@ -1,14 +0,0 @@
-diff --git i/server/meson.build w/server/meson.build
-index 6c78742..c1b482e 100644
---- i/server/meson.build
-+++ w/server/meson.build
-@@ -8,7 +8,8 @@ renderer_service = executable(
-         renderer_dep,
-     ],
-     install: true,
--    install_dir: join_paths(get_option('prefix'), get_option('libexecdir'))
-+    install_dir: join_paths(get_option('prefix'), get_option('libexecdir')),
-+    install_rpath: join_paths(get_option('prefix'), get_option('libdir'), 'dleyna-renderer')
- )
- 
- configure_file(



More information about the arch-commits mailing list